The Magnifying Solutions Company came to Tech Tripp with a new product, dubbed “Lighted MargaReaders.” These glasses sport an island flair, while allowing the user to turn on LED lights built into the glasses in order to read menus, books, and other things more clearly. Tech Tripp’s design team was tasked with creating a fun, expressive logo that reflected the island feel of the product. Magnifying Solutions wanted the logo to be easy to read and remember, but also to clearly identify the product as fun and “islandy.” This logo was created in 2012 and will be used when the product launches. Tech Tripp is currently designing the full e-commerce website to sell the product online.

The Challenge
Robert Eckard Law came to Tech Tripp in need of an updated website to not only enhance the overall look and feel of the website, but also to encourage site users to contact the firm. Attorney Eckard expressed a desire to interface with his clients in new ways, and also to allow his team to be able to regularly update the website without the need to pay a webmaster to watch over the site and make improvements on a monthly basis. The firm also expressed a need for high quality photography of their office building, along with full shots of the attorneys and staff to be displayed in high definition color on the new website.
The Solution
In order to address the needs of the firm, Tech Tripp’s design team set out to design a very functional new look that not only incorporated the firm’s existing branding, but also encouraged user interaction. In line with current and modern design trends, the team developed a one-page design concept that quickly put access to all of the pertinent information for the firm on the home page. This allows the user to quickly access important firm information, view attorney profiles, and contact the firm in one of several possible ways, all in seconds once the page loads. Tech Tripp utilized further javascript and other coding techniques to encourage interaction between user (potential case) and firm. The team integrated social media, testimonials, and practice area quick links as well. To address the desire for the Robert Eckard Law team to be able to update the site without needing a webmaster, the website was custom built on the WordPress platform. This allows the team at Robert Eckard Law & Associates to update pictures, text, rotating features, videos, cases, firm news, menus and more without needing to pay for a webmaster to help.


The Challenge
Renal Hypertension Center provides comprehensive, up-to-date date quality care with compassion and dedication for all patients with kidney disease. As a large practice with 11 practice locations, 10 dialysis centers, and affiliations with several hospitals in the central Florida area, RHC contracted Tech Tripp to develop a fresh new web presence for their growing practice. RHC needed to develop a new website that not only displayed pertinent information about the practice in an updated manner, but also allowed them to use the site to interact with patients and potential patients. RHC requested that the site be developed in a responsive design that would adapt to any mobile device or operating system. They also requested that the social media accounts for the practice be integrated into the site in a prominent way.
The Solution
The Tech Tripp design team set out to develop a strategic plan of action for RHC’s new site. The team developed a fresh new design which included a modern, minimalist ethic. The site was designed in a fully responsive manner based on a fluid grid, which allows it to adapt on the fly to whatever environment it’s being viewed in. The new responsive fluid grid adjusts to any browser on any tablet, computer or mobile device. Live social media feeds were designed into the home page that auto update to show what RHC is doing across the social sphere. The Tech Tripp team also designed and implemented a full suite of social media icons and accounts for Facebook, Twitter, Google+, LinkedIn, YouTube, Doximity, and more. A HootSuite account was created and implemented for RHC so that they could easily manage all of their social media accounts from any device anywhere in the world.

The Challenge
Air Sports Watch contacted Tech Tripp after their website had already been designed by another agency. They were in need of a punctual, skilled web development team that could handle their maintenance needs. They were also 2-3 months from launching their brand new product: The Air Sports Watch 2, which was the evolution of the wildly successful Original Air Sports Watch. ASW needed help and direction with Magento as well, which is the e-commerce platform that the site was originally built on. A final need was the creative acumen to develop all of the collateral and advertising pieces for the company, including product photography, product folders, tablecloths, sell sheets, trade show materials, and more.
The Solution
After assessing the full scope of Air Sports Watch’s needs, the Tech Tripp design team web development team made several improvements to the site, including adding more overall movement to a somewhat static site, improving the overall look and feel of the site with some fresh new graphics, and applying a few navigational and layout changes to help increase conversion rates. The team developed and implemented a special 360 degree rotator tool that would allow users to spin the watch a full 360 degrees and view feature points from all angles. The team also made several adjustments to the shopping cart layout in order to smooth out the flow of the cart and reduce shopping cart abandonment. From a design perspective, the design team designed several pieces for Air Sports Watch in order to support the full product launch in April 2012.

The Challenge
One of the leading eye care providers in St. Petersburg, FL, Shettle Eye Care, approached Tech Tripp with the need for an update to an outdated site. Specific requests from the company included a fresh new design, the ability to update the site with a CMS (content management system), an auto-updating date display, and many more features. As an eye doctor, Shettle Eye Care knew that many of their customers may be vision-impaired, so they requested that a custom “Text Resize” feature be installed on their site to allow users to adjust the text of the website on any page.
The Solution
With several custom requests to include in this website project, the Tech Tripp team set out to design a website with a beautiful base design that would allow the custom pieces that were requested to flow nicely with the overall layout. After the design was approved by Shettle Eye Care, the development team installed the site on the Joomla platform, allowing Shettle Eye Care to make updates to their site on an ongoing basis. The team coded the site, making it easy for the team at Shettle Eye Care to update pictures, text, and the site menu, all without needing our help. Both the date display and the custom font size options were designed and coded into the footer, so that they are always visible for Shettle Eye Care’s clients.
